Exploring the UNESCO-Listed St. Gallen Library
One of the main highlights of this private tour is the opportunity to explore the UNESCO-listed Abbey Library of St. Gallen. This historic library boasts a remarkable collection of medieval manuscripts and early printed books, dating back to the 8th century. Visitors can marvel at the impressive Baroque architecture and the stunning frescoed ceilings.

Discovering the Charms of Appenzell
After exploring the grandeur of the St. Gallen Abbey Library, the tour moves on to the charming town of Appenzell.
Here, visitors can discover the quaint, car-free Old Town and enjoy the region’s unique culture and traditions. The Appenzell Museum offers a glimpse into the local way of life, showcasing traditional costumes, handicrafts, and agricultural practices.
